Scorpions are a reality in Phoenix and the desert parts of Arizona. But a lot of the stories posted here are overblown. I recommend using the "Advanced Search" feature at the top of the page and reading the old threads.
I've never heard of roach problems except here on C-D. I'm sure some places have issues with them, but I doubt there is any kind of wide-spread problem.
Bugs love hot and humid weather. We have the heat but generally not the humidity.
